Output e32a53864671ee20416957820997d71eb343465b848027c05aa4054e8151f189:0

value
2925097
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b9d796a6c959e2857b4841cc489da0210add2c3 OP_EQUAL
address
378ESNDLBLezR5xwZ17ScDCTkUUaLAQxKJ
transaction
e32a53864671ee20416957820997d71eb343465b848027c05aa4054e8151f189
spent
true